A) "AAAA" B) "BBB" C) "BBBCC" D) "CC"求解释啊,特别是那个printf("\"%s\"\n",ch[1]); },为什么有这么多的“\”,他到底要我输出什么
...以下程序的输出结果是 main() { char cf[3][5]={"AAAA","BBB","CC...
第一个\\”表示一个双引号字符,即",ch[1]表示第二行全部字符,即BBB,第二个\\"表示一个双引号字符,即",合起来就是"BBB"
34、以下程序的输出结果是( )。 void main() { int a[4][4]={{1,3...
34 A 35D 36B 37D 38C
全国计算机等级考试二级C语言历年试题及答案
main() {int x,y,z; x=y=1; z=x++,y++,++y; printf("%d,%d,%d\\n",x,y,z); } 程序运行后的输出结果是 A)2,2,3 B)2,2,2 C)2,3,1 D)2,1,1(18) 若已定义:int a=25,b=14,c=19;以下三目运算符(?:)所构成语句的执行后a<=25&&b--<=2&&c?printf("***a=%d,b=%d,c=...
以下程序的输出结果是___。 #include 〈stdio.h〉 main...
A.8,17
3.以下程序的输出结果为( )。 #include <stdio.h> main () { int...
首先a=b=c=246;再计算:a=c\/100%9,先c整除100等于2,再求2除于9的余数等于2,所以最后a的值为2;b=(-1)&&(-1)的逻辑值是1,即b=1;c的值未改变。
以下程序的输出结果是 main() { int a=4,b=5,c=0,d; d=!a&&!b||!c...
输出内容为1 d=!a&&!b||!c; 由于c=0 所以!c为真,或者说是整形值为1 而逻辑或运算只要有一个1那么运算结果为1 所以d为1 输出内容为1
程序结果为 main( ) { char c= ‘x’; printf(“c: dec=%d, oct=%o...
c: dec = 120, oct = 170 , hex = 78 ,ASCII = x;
4、 以下程序的输出结果是main( ){ int k=17;printf("%d,%o,%x \\n...
以下程序的输出结果是main(){intk=17;printf("%d,%o,%x\\n",k,k,k);} 结果:17,21,11。d是以十进制输出;x是以十六进制输出;o是以八进制输出;所以把17转换为对应的进制。
以下程序的输出结果是( )。 main() { int x=2,y=-1,z=2;
选B if(x<y)的判断已经不会执行,后面的else是接上面那个不会执行的if,所以z的值不变,输出2
166、以下程序的输出结果是 main() { char c='z'; printf("%c",c...
int main() { char c='z'; printf("%c",c-25); } A) a B) Z C) z-25 D) y答案是A(经测)